Mercurial > libervia-pubsub
changeset 58:3e2e0040e3e0
Return support for the pubsub#subscribe feature.
author | Ralph Meijer <ralphm@ik.nu> |
---|---|
date | Sat, 06 Nov 2004 16:02:32 +0000 |
parents | 445a61f872b6 |
children | 0fa161c00ed9 |
files | idavoll/pubsub.py |
diffstat | 1 files changed, 8 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/idavoll/pubsub.py Fri Nov 05 17:15:50 2004 +0000 +++ b/idavoll/pubsub.py Sat Nov 06 16:02:32 2004 +0000 @@ -197,6 +197,14 @@ xmlstream.addObserver(PUBSUB_UNSUBSCRIBE, self.onUnsubscribe) xmlstream.addObserver(PUBSUB_OPTIONS_GET, self.onOptionsGet) xmlstream.addObserver(PUBSUB_OPTIONS_SET, self.onOptionsSet) + + def getFeatures(self, node): + features = [] + + if not node: + features.append(NS_PUBSUB + "#subscribe") + + return features def onSubscribe(self, iq): self.handler_wrapper(self._onSubscribe, iq)